I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code. It is an 11-character code that pinpoints a particular bank branch on the RBI's real-time payment rails. Every NEFT, RTGS or IMPS instruction must carry the destination branch's IFSC for the credit to land in the correct account.
In our case, UBIN0815501 is the IFSC of Union Bank of India's MAMATA GENERAL HOSPITAL CAMPUS branch. The format is fixed: UBIN = bank code, 0 = reserved, 815501 = branch identifier.

Why every Union Bank of India branch has a unique IFSC
Before electronic settlement systems went live in India, money transfers between banks relied heavily on demand drafts, mail transfers and telegraphic transfers. These older instruments routinely took days to clear and were prone to misrouting because there was no single machine-readable identifier for a branch. The Reserve Bank of India solved this by issuing each participating branch — including MAMATA GENERAL HOSPITAL CAMPUS of Union Bank of India — its own 11-character IFSC. The code UBIN0815501 is therefore not just an internal reference; it is the digital postcode that lets the RBI's NEFT, RTGS and IMPS rails route funds straight to the right branch ledger without any human intervention.
Today, almost every salary credit, vendor payment, refund and EMI deduction in the country flows through this network, which is exactly why a correct IFSC matters so much. A wrong character can either bounce the transfer or send it to the wrong branch, and reversing such a credit is a manual, time-consuming process. Treat IFSC UBIN0815501 the same way you would treat your account number — verify it once and save it carefully for future use.

Comparing NEFT, RTGS and IMPS for transfers to Mamata General Hospital Campus
The right transfer rail depends on how urgent the payment is, how large it is, and whether the receiving bank participates in the chosen scheme. Every option below works with the IFSC UBIN0815501:
- NEFT — best for everyday transfers of any amount; settles in half-hourly batches around the clock.
- RTGS — best for transfers of ₹2 lakh and above; settles each transaction individually in real time.
- IMPS — best when speed matters more than batch scheduling; instant credit up to ₹5 lakh.
- UPI — best for small peer-to-peer payments using a VPA; the underlying account at MAMATA GENERAL HOSPITAL CAMPUS is still linked to IFSC UBIN0815501.
For salary credits, vendor payouts and refunds, employers and merchants usually default to NEFT because of its zero per-transaction cost for retail customers and its 24x7 availability.

MICR code & cheque clearing
Apart from IFSC, every cheque book issued by Union Bank of India carries a 9-digit MICR (Magnetic Ink Character Recognition) code that is read by cheque-sorting machines. The MICR code, the IFSC UBIN0815501 and the account number together uniquely identify the Mamata General Hospital Campus branch and your account. The MICR for this branch is printed at the bottom of your cheque leaves.
